Unlocking the Power of Lead Generation to Stay Competitive and Grow Your Agency

In recent years, the number of truck insurance providers has surged. More agencies are vying for the attention of trucking businesses, which makes it harder to stand out. Without a clear strategy for acquiring new clients, agencies risk losing market share to competitors who are actively investing in lead generation.


Why You Need a Strategy

  • Increased Competition: With more players in the field, you need to make sure your agency is visible and memorable.
  • Higher Client Expectations: Today’s trucking business owners want more personalized, responsive, and flexible service.
  • Better Tools: Lead generation strategies enable you to leverage technology and analytics to identify and target the best prospects.

Actionable Tip: Invest in digital tools that help you track leads, customer behavior, and market trends. Platforms like CRM systems can streamline your lead generation efforts.

2. Shifting Buyer Behavior in 2026

As we move further into 2026, more trucking companies are researching and purchasing insurance online. Traditional cold calling and door-to-door marketing simply don’t have the same impact they once did. Modern buyers want to research, compare, and select insurance options on their terms. If your agency doesn’t have an online presence or a lead generation system in place, you’re missing out.

Why It’s Crucial:

  • Self-Research: Trucking owners prefer to gather information online before speaking to an agent.
  • Instant Gratification: Buyers expect quick responses and fast information. An automated lead nurturing process can help deliver that.
  • Digital Marketing: SEO, social media, and online advertising are now essential tools to attract and convert clients.

Actionable Tip: Build a user-friendly website with a lead capture form. Optimize your website for SEO to rank higher in search results and make it easier for potential clients to find you.

3. Targeted Lead Generation Improves Conversion Rates

Generating random leads isn’t enough. You need to focus on targeting trucking businesses that are a good fit for your services. A solid lead generation strategy will help you focus on the right leads—those that are most likely to convert into long-term clients.

Why Targeted Leads Matter:

  • Increased ROI: Focusing on quality leads rather than quantity ensures better use of resources and higher conversion rates.
  • Reduced Wasted Efforts: Instead of chasing after every lead, you can zero in on the most promising prospects.
  • Stronger Relationships: When you target the right clients, you can build deeper, long-lasting relationships.

Actionable Tip: Use data analytics to segment your audience based on business size, type of truck, and coverage needs. Tailor your marketing campaigns to speak directly to each segment.

4. Automation and Technology Save Time and Increase Efficiency

In 2026, automation is one of the most powerful tools at your disposal. Lead generation isn’t just about collecting names and emails anymore. It’s about nurturing relationships, providing value, and staying top-of-mind for potential clients. Automation tools can help streamline this process, making it easier for your agency to manage leads, follow-ups, and communications.

Why Automation Works:

  • Save Time: Automation handles repetitive tasks like follow-ups, allowing you to focus on closing deals.
  • Improve Consistency: Automation ensures that no lead slips through the cracks, keeping your sales pipeline full.
  • Scale Your Efforts: Once you set up automated systems, you can scale your lead generation without needing to hire additional staff.

Actionable Tip: Invest in automated email marketing campaigns to nurture leads, and use CRM systems to track and manage your prospects.

5. Lead Generation Fosters Business Growth and Scalability

Whether you’re a small agency or looking to scale, a lead generation strategy is essential for long-term growth. A consistent flow of quality leads helps you expand your client base and generate predictable revenue. As your agency grows, you can refine your lead generation processes to bring in even more business.

Why It Drives Growth:

  • Steady Lead Flow: A continuous stream of leads gives you more opportunities to close business and grow.
  • Predictable Revenue: Knowing how many leads you can convert each month helps you forecast revenue more accurately.
  • Scalability: With a scalable lead generation system, you can increase your efforts as your agency grows, without a proportional increase in overhead costs.

Actionable Tip: Track key metrics like cost-per-lead and conversion rates to understand which lead generation methods are most effective. Use these insights to fine-tune your strategy.
